Output 1018417de84cd48c5b7eea41937b8fb82fd24729f622b86e6f60cf34a71c6ce0:0

value
521182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b578bdb6342f075208a1189a3a5666925d010d28 OP_EQUAL
address
3JEYsW1u12K74zkAFZPLVUEvziJzpxxrQX
transaction
1018417de84cd48c5b7eea41937b8fb82fd24729f622b86e6f60cf34a71c6ce0
spent
true